WASHINGTON (AP) -- Former Texas Rep. Martin Frost dropped out of the race for Democratic national chairman on Tuesday after failing to win the backing of organized labor, winnowing the field to front-runner Howard Dean and three challengers.
Frost's decision came hours after AFL-CIO leaders decided not to make an endorsement in the race for Democratic National Committee chairman.
